If your screen resolution is stuck at 800x600 or 1024x768, your laptop is running on a generic fallback driver. Installing the proper AMD chipset driver alongside the display driver will unlock your screen's native resolution (typically 1366x768 on E1 models). Driver Laptop Samsung E1 Vision AMD

Before learning how to install drivers, it's important to understand why they are so crucial. In simple terms, a driver is a specialized software program that acts as a translator, allowing your computer's operating system (like Windows) to understand and control the various pieces of hardware (like the graphics card, Wi-Fi chip, or sound card) installed on your laptop. Without the correct driver, a piece of hardware may not function at all, or it may perform poorly. You can also download it from the Microsoft Store

| Driver Type | Function | | :--- | :--- | | | This is the most critical driver. It allows Windows to communicate correctly with the AMD processor, the motherboard, and all the integrated components. Installing this is a top priority for system stability. | | Graphics (VGA) Driver | Vital for display output, video playback, and any graphical tasks. For the AMD E1 APU, this is the AMD Radeon Graphics Driver and is essential for achieving the best visual performance and stability. | | Audio Driver | Enables sound output through the laptop's speakers and headphone jack. Without it, your laptop will be silent. | | Network Driver | Controls your Wi-Fi and Bluetooth adapters. Without this driver, you won't be able to connect to the internet wirelessly or pair Bluetooth devices. | | Touchpad / Input Driver | Manages the functionality of your laptop's touchpad and keyboard, including multi-finger gestures for the touchpad. | | Card Reader Driver | Enables the built-in SD or multi-media card reader slot to function, allowing you to access files from memory cards. |
